Competition Details:
- This year's simulation is VIRTUAL-ONLY and takes place in several different virtual meeting rooms in several different time zones on March 1st and March 8th. You will indicate your preference for your students.
- Students are mixed and matched when getting their team assignments. This is a networking opportunity, and we try to avoid having multiple students from the same school on the same team.
- Each school can nominate between ONE and FIVE (1-5) students for the competition.
- UNDERGRADUATE STUDENTS should be nominated if you have them. If you have a public service undergraduate program (e.g. political science), you will be required to nominate at least TWO undergraduate students total as long as they are actively enrolled in that major. Essentially, half of the students you nominate, rounded down, must be undergraduate students. Students who are enrolled in a combined undergraduate/graduate 5-year program can be counted as either an undergraduate or graduate student for this purpose.
- The registration fee is $20 per student. It is paid during the registration/nomination process.
